>> On most Nikon cameras there is a small - tab that is pressed in by the
>> closing of the camera back.  It is spring loaded so that when you open the
>> back the tab sticks out.  When this happens the counter is reset.
>>
>> Open the back and in god light look in the area where the light seals
>> reside.  Sometimes the light seals get gummy with age and prevent the tab
>> from protruding and actuating counter reset.  Should be an easy fix.

>> I have an old Nikon FG that has served me well.  When I was at the
>> beach I came to the end of a roll but the little button on the bottom
>> wouldn't press in to rewind.  I kept trying, and eventually it did.
>> Now when I open the back, put in new film, and close the back the
>> counter won't go back to zero.  Is there something simple I can do to
>> fix it?  I know there probably aren't parts available to fix it for
>> less than I might pay to buy a new one.  Any advice?  Thanks.
